Produktbeschreibung
A collection of poetry and additional song lyrics aimed at those new to poetry and those who already have an appreciation of the art form. Containing over 40 poems and 12 song lyrics they cover a range of topics and subjects from love, pain and loss, family relationships, traveling and living abroad. Both accessible and thought provoking many of the poems are tender and lyrical. Some are romantic and inspiring, others dark and existential in nature and a few sprinkled with a dry humour. This collection is ideal for those wanting an easy introduction to what poetry is all about. While accessible, it also tries to stretch the reader beyond what is now called or sometimes passed off as poetry, in the current world of social media. It will also appeal to those who have been long time devotees to an art form that Carol Ann Duffy describes as "The music of being human". The poems come in all shapes and sizes and include free verse, rhyming as well the occasional sonnet and villanelle. The author sees this collection as part autobiographical and part observational and in doing so tries to connect with the reader in a kinship that ultimately recognises the shared and common emotional response we can all have in any given situation. In pre-publication reviews this collection was found to be 'Insightful, sensitive and tender". "Beautiful and Inspirational". Many of the poems drew on a "Deep love of language. Never banal or predictable but soulful and often fun."
